Abstract(in English) AlGaN deep ultraviolet light-emitting diodes (DUV-LEDs) are attracting a great deal of attention, since they have the potential to be used in a wide variety of applications, such as for sterilization, water purification, UV curing, and in the medical and biochemistry fields, and so on. As a result of recent developments in AlGaN DUV LEDs, high internal quantum efficiencies (IQE) of more than 60-70 % have been achieved by reducing the threading dislocation density (TDD) of the AlN, by improving the crystal growth technique and/or by the introduction of AlN single crystal wafers. However, the wall-plug efficiency (WPE) of AlGaN DUV-LEDs still remains at several percent. The first target for the efficiency of AlGaN DUV-LEDs is to go beyond an efficiency of 20%, which would make them comparable to mercury lamps. A significant problem is that the light-extraction efficiency (LEE) of AlGaN DUV-LEDs is still quite low because of heavy UV absorption through the p-GaN contact-layer. Clearly, improving the LEE is a major topic in the development of AlGaN DUV-LEDs. Transparent contact layers and highly reflective electrodes are considered to be necessary in order to obtain sufficiently high LEEs in DUV LEDs. In this work, we demonstrate a record EQE ever reported of over 20% in an AlGaN DUV-LED by using a transparent p-AlGaN contact layer and a highly reflective p-type electrode to improve the LEE. We also demonstrated a record WPE of 10.8% in a DUV LED by suppressing the applying voltage reducing the contact resistance of p-AlGaN/reflective electrode.
